Problems solved with release: 11.1.0.1053
Build: 11.1.0.1053
Release Date: 23rd July 2009

This version also includes fixes to problems resolved in 11.0.0.1017 and 10.2.0.962 versions.

 

Minor Problems

ID

TOPIC

PROBLEM SOLVED

3665

DOM (Document Object Model)

The "OnPreSymbolLoading" event added for drawings. This event is called before object is initialized, therefore before the "SymbolLoading" event and allows operations to be performed which otherwise could not by the fact that the object had already been initialized. For instance, a symbol's default structure or one of its elements can be changed.

 

3910

Screen Objects

A scheduler's configuration using the scheduler window would have problems when the variable names in the variable list (the "Variable" column) were subject to language change. In fact, the hour plan got saved with the variable name based on the language active at that moment, and not with the actual name of the variable in the project. This would stop the variable set from being executed.

 

1309

Design

When importing a wmf file and then creating a symbol, the symbol would show less defined and not exactly the same as the wmf image it originated from.

 

1984

Basic Scripts

Switching over to runtime mode from the design ambient would stop basic events in variables within drawings from being executed even when the variable values changed.

 

2694

Basic Scripts

Movicon would raise an error and close when executing a script that had created references to screen objects when the screen was no longer loaded in memory.  this would happen using the "GetSynopticInterface" and "GetSubObject" functions for creating a "DrawCmdTarget" type variables within an external script resource. This error is now handled differently so that the script execution error appears without terminating the application.

 

4368

Design

The Cross Reference list would not show those variables which had been used in screen basic script code or in screen object basic script code.

 

4337

Report Management

The "Export Report" command would not work because the external process called by Movicon (ReportViewerNET.exe) would raise an error straight away.

 

4069

DOM (Document Object Model)

The "OnHelpAlarm" basic event of an alarm threshold would not get executed when the "Help" button was pressed within the alarm window with the selected alarm.

 

4316

Screen Objects

The "OnTextChanged" basic event would get handled for the grid object and scheduler window object in grid mode. As a consequence, basic script code could no longer be sued for carrying out controls on values entered in grids or scheduler window grids.

 

4257

Real Time DB

The Cross Reference List would not show variables that had been associated to alarms, event or data loggers, when directly associating them in the project's variable database.

 

4422

OPC Communication

The Movicon OPC Client XML DA was unable to connect to "unsignedbyte", "unsignedshort", "unsignedint" or "unsignedlong" type items.

 

4576

Real Time DB

Variable structure members' statistical data was not retentive. Thus when restarting the project their values would get initialized at zero.

 

4716

Report Management

The "View Synchronous" and "Print Synchronous" report category commands would not work generating a message using the devexpress report integrated within Movicon.

 

4748

Screen Objects

The "Dynamic Property Inspector" window would not work correctly with variables set in screen object "Dragging" group properties.

 

4648

OPC Communication

When a structure variable went into use, a task or a OPC group which was linked to a one of the structure's members would not go into use. This problem would occur in client-server projects when client connected the whole structure variable with the server.

 

Note: this problem has also been fixed in those communication drivers which implement the new 256 base classes or later versions.

 

4931

Screen Objects

A scheduler window would not preserve the color set for cell selection when updated after public symbols or style source container has been managed. These color options now work properly to allow user to choose whether to preserve or not this characteristic.

 

4917

DOM (Document Object Model)

The "AlarmWndCmdTarget" basic interface "OPC AE Server" method would freeze the Movicon application. This problem occurred when the name of the OPC AE Server was reset with a nothing string, when previously set in a valid OPC AE Server.

 

4849

Screen Objects

An editable display set for displaying statistical values of variables, would send Movicon into error when variable did not exist in the project.

 

4954

Design

Movicon would go into error and close a project after structure variables and structure prototypes had been copied from one project to a second project while both opened in the same workspace.

 

4859

Design

Taking a template from the library and inserting it on screen, the two "Enable Move" and "Enable Resize" options from the "Dragging" group properties would get reset to "false".

 

4880

Screen Objects

The grid object would not insert columns in the grid in the order they has been set suing the wizard.

 

4898

Design

The condition list used for filtering alarms based on their severity in an alarm window would show the wrong descriptions: "major" should have read as "major-equal" and "minor" should have read as "minor-equal".

 

4953

Real Time DB

A structure variable member's statistical values would not get zeroed when the day, week, month or year changed.

 

4761

Tools

The runtime user editor would not handle the "TimePassword" attribute correctly. As a consequence the password expire would not get handled correctly for runtime user is enabled with one.

 

4660

Screen Objects

The variable set as a combo box's ListBox list variable would not get handled by the following functions:

 

  • Dynamic Property Inspector

  • "Find Symbol" command

  • "Replace Symbol" command

  • Public symbol updates

 

4662

Networking

A request for a variable trace comment did not get made in cases where the variable was linked to a network server. Now a comment request is also made in client stations and saved in the server's database.

 

4677

Recipes Management

A new "Always in use" option (default "true") has been added to the Recipe object. When setting this option to "false" the variables used in the recipe fields will not go into use when the recipe is initialized. As a consequence, these variables will only get counted on the license if the recipe activation command is invoked or for the time needed for transferring the recipe values to the field (by means of using the opc client or communication driver).

 

4749

Screen Objects

The variables used in drawing animation color thresholds, texts and bitmaps could not be replaced using the "Dynamic Property Inspector" window.

 

4707

WinCE OS

A file path or resource resolution would fail in Window CE. For instance, this problem would occur when opening a screen in parameterized mode when the parameter file resided in a project work folder.

 

4548

Design

The variable editor and string table's filter and order by operations did not support the Escape key. Now these operations can be aborted by using the "ESC" keyboard key.

 

4504

Design

The escape key with the string table opened in popup mode, would nevertheless associated the string selected in the control window.

 

380

Design

The name of the basic script, menu and accelerator screen resources only supported alphanumeric chars. As a consequence, in design mode, problem would arise with resource copy and paste operations in the "Project Explorer" window in cases where resources had been renamed externally to Movicon containing alphanumeric characters. Now it is possible to using all the characters consented by Windows in file names, such as: ! £ $ % & ( ) = ^ ' [ ] + @ # ° § ; , . - _

 

3213

Report Management

The "Export Report" command exported reports to the Movicon installation folder and not the project's "DLOGGERS" folder (or the one configured for the project's data loggers).

 

3911

Screen Objects

The scheduler window would not update names of variables set in the "Variable" column when the active language changed.

 

3653

Screen Objects

The buttons did not support multi-line texts when alignment type was set to "bottom" or center".

 

3531

Documentation

The online help incorrectly stated that an alarm could be set in more than one area using the ";" char.

 

3212

Report Management

Exporting a report in jpeg format with the tool "ReportViewerNET.exe" tool created an empty image.

 

1921

Design

When a symbol associated with an alarm got inserted on screen, all the variables, accept the one set as an alarm variable, were inserted as word types. In addition to this, if these variables had been added in the real time db with a different name and not their original one, their new name would not get set in the alarm's properties.

 

3223

Design

In the "View" menu, the "Symbols" option tick would become visible/invisible according to "Status Bar" status and not that of the "Symbols" toolbar's.

 

4068

DOM (Document Object Model)

"OnCommentAlarm" basic event of an alarm threshold would not get notified when an alarm comment was modified, for instance, when using the "LastComment" property from the "AlarmThresholdCmdTarget" interface.

 

4345

Design

The Tag browser" window had editable fields when editing was only consented by right clicking on the variable through a second popup window.

 

4489

Design

The "Ins" button from the keyboard, would not allow new string ids to be added when the table was opened in popup mode.

 

4605

Screen Objects

An editable display linked to a string type variable and with the "Prompt Pad" option, would open the alphanumeric Pad in without being able to insert an additional char. in respect to max. value originally set in the display's property.

 

4757

Alarm Management

It became impossible to find out  the number of alarms ON and OFF.  To remedy this, tow new system variable members have been added called: "NumActiveAlarmsON" e "NumActiveAlarmsOFF".

 

4780

Design

The "Create DB Table" command in a variable's Trace options showed an error in cases where the DB trace has been set for using the InMemoryDB.

 

4847

Design

The public symbols management would not preserve dynamic variables in an object list or combo box, even if the "Preserve Dynamics" property had been set.

 

4830

Real Time DB

The "Inverse" scaling option set directly in the variable would not get handled correctly.

 

4850

Screen Objects

The public symbol management would delete all the variable columns when updating a datalogger window object.

 

4973

Redudancy

In a redundant system when the primary reconnected to the secondary, not all the statistical information got recovered by the connecting variables with their 'Enable statistic Data" enabled.

 

4679

Design

Some vectorial image import commands in a screen have been fixed.

 

4884

Screen Objects

Data logger and recipe associations to Movicon objects which interface with databases have been improved. Beforehand, you could indistinctly associate recipes or data loggers in any object which used a database. Now, recipe type objects are filtered for those objects which work only with data loggers. The same goes for the data logger and recipe object drag and drops in screen objects.

 

5065

WinCE OS

The "capture and Print" command would not work in windows CE.

 

5177

WebClient

The Trend and Data Analysis print button partially remained visible in the Web Client, even though it could not be used.

 

5166

Redudancy

The comment would not get saved in a variable trace db if the variable had been modified in the secondary in a redundancy system.

 

5168

Screen Objects

The window type objects would not become invisible/visible according to the set access level in read.

 

5056

Screen Management

Selecting a screen object containing many elements would be very slow in opening with the "XML code Explorer" window open as well.

 

5016

Design

The cross reference list could not always find all variables used in scripts. This problem would arise when structure variables had also been used in script code.

4937

Screen Objects

The data logger window layout would not always be correct when displayed within a "Tab Group" object.

 

2099

WinCE OS

MaxLogEntries and MaxLogFiles values set different to those for default (100 e 10) in the MovXCE.ini file, would get ignored while creating System.log files and successive backups.

 

4528

Screen Objects

Square buttons would not always be correctly displayed and would show horizontal lines with colours different to the ones set in the buttons.

 

5050

Design

The "Replace Symbol" command would raise an "Error not specified" message.

 

5057

WinCE OS

The "Execute Synaspe" command would not work in Windows CE.

 

5054

Screen Objects

An alarm window would not preserve the color set for historical data when updated after public symbols or style source screens had been handled. Now this object has been provided with options to preserve these types of characteristics or not.

 

5001

Screen Objects

A Trend set for recording data on file always displayed the historical part when put in stop mode.

 

5169

Screen Objects

The minimum and maximum value formats in edit-box display error messages ware not correct when the variable happened to be integer type but had a format with a point in (i.e. "x.x").

 

5274

Design

Log files belonging to a project could not be read if containing unicode characters and the os was unicode type (i.e. Windows in Chinese).

 

4174

Real Time DB

The "General->FloattingPointPrecision" DWORD value has been added to the windows configuration registry (default = 0) which allows extra precision in converting numbers with floating points (float and double) in texts. The default "0" value means that standard precision equal to six figures will be used.

 

5087

Networking

The "Unknown Error" would appear when inserting two alarm windows both connected to a unavailable network server.

 

5305

Redudancy

The primary would display "Unknown error" error while synchronizing the Secondary. This problem would occur when the two projects where not the same (a condition that could have been avoided but now is managed correctly).

 

5289

Design

When Inserting a new variable in the "Tag Browser" window it would not show on the list if a filter had not been applied to the variables beforehand.

 

5342

Screen Objects

A pen's import window would open when double clicking on a button or in an area which should have not invoked this command.

 

5067

WinCE OS

Printing a screen capturing graphics with the "Capture and Print" command, the print window in process would also show.  This problem occurred only when using this command in Windows CE.

 

1582

WebClient

The "Numeric Pad" command if used by WebClient would not take into account the set Minimum and Maximum limits allowing any value to be inserted.  Now these set limits are managed in the command and are shown in the input window title which is opened by the Web client to edit values.

 

1911

Redudancy

In redundancy mode, modifications to recipes on the primary or secondary would only be updated in the primary project, and not in the secondary. The secondary project's database would only update following one of these conditions:

 

  • Stopping the primary project

  • Stopping the secondary project

  • A datalogger recording event

 

5226

Report Management

Displaying a report with a chart object, the chart  would display without data.

 

5212

Screen Objects

The window objects predisposed for connecting to a network server, would show data that the user set for logging on to Server that should not have been revealed according to their access level mask. This would happen only if a default user had been set in the server application for clients that gained access with anonymous authentication.

 

5246

Setup

The setup did not warn the user that operating system did not have Microsoft ActiveSyn installed and therefore the Movicon component for Windows CE would not get installed for default.

 

4049

Design

The "Refactoring Explorer" window showed an error when selecting the "Redundancy" resource in the project explorer window.

 

4527

Design

When using in design mode a screen tab in the MDI bar would disappear, when using the open command of a screen already opened. It would only reappear when modifying the Movicon workspace size.

 

4550

Design

The "Find" command wouldn't work correctly is used in the project variable editor.

 

4822

Screen Objects

The transparency level in the public symbol management would not get copied to the destination symbol by the source symbol.

5322

Screen Objects

A Trend recording on file function would have problems if the file name, to be used for recording, was not specified.

 

5303

OPC Communication

The "OPCXMLDAClient.log" log file was not bound to the "Trace" DWORD value equal to "1", in the windows "General" configuration registry for the Movicon application. As a consequence a project that connected to an OPC XML DA Server would keeping creating and recording in this file occupying using up unnecessary space on disk.

 

5369

Setup

The product's help file would not get installed when modifying components from a previous installation which had not been needed.

 

5461

Screen Objects

When an external configuration file as loaded, the column positions and sizes in its layout were incorrect.

 

5359

Screen Objects

Contents from some work windows in a project would get updated in synchro mode with the user interface, even when not displayed. As a consequence this would slow down object selecting, above all on screen. The windows experiencing this problem were the XML code explorer, the script explorer and the IL code explorer windows.

 

5344

Screen Objects

Focus stayed on a grid object even to moved to another object. As a consequence, the selected cell would also move in the grid object when using keyboard arrow keys with focus on another object. This same problem also happened with grids used in the "Scheduler Window" object.

 

4650

Networking

Using the child project techniques for creating a client project, the variables which connected to the server would not get removed when no longer in use in the client.

 

4014

Design

Software licenses could not us used with the Windows VISTA operating system.

 

5412

Screen Objects

The item in a drop-down list became selectable with the mouse even when drop-down list was not visible. This problem would show in the "Combo Box" and "Scheduler window" objects when set to display the combo box for selecting schedulers only.  This problem starting happening with the build 1017.

 

5437

Screen Objects

Closing a screen opened in modal mode would raise an error in the Movicon application if being run on a Tablet-PC with Windows VISTA.

 

5447

Screen Management

The INSERT or UPDATE command of a grid object failed if the table's name contained a space.

 

3283

Setup

When Movicon launched an external executable in Windows Vista with the UAC enabled, the Windows' PCA (Program Compatibility Assistance) would intervene impeding the tool's execution. The subsequent generated message would be misleading stating that file could not be found when actually this was not the case.

 

4391

WebClient

Publishing a data logger as a data web page with the appropriate command, problems would arise using the selection controls to filter data when not using a Internet Explorer. Data could be selected but the last piece of data would not get displayed in the control.